lostyazilim
tr.link

php $_POST sayfa yenileme sorunu

6 Mesajlar 2.350 Okunma
acebozum
tr.link

cmltskrn cmltskrn WM Aracı Kullanıcı
  • Üyelik 13.08.2011
  • Yaş/Cinsiyet 28 / E
  • Meslek Öğrenci
  • Konum İstanbul Anadolu
  • Ad Soyad C** T**
  • Mesajlar 179
  • Beğeniler 32 / 46
  • Ticaret 0, (%0)
Hocalar bana şu postlarda sayfa yenileme sorununu yardım edebilecek birisi var mı? header olayını yapıyorum onla çözüyorum ama ben session ile yapmak istiyorum bir türlü yapamadım. Her sayfayı yenilediğimde mysql e veri yazdırıyor yardımınızı bekliyorum.
 

 

elektronikssl
webimgo

LadyArch3r LadyArch3r Web Developer Kullanıcı
  • Üyelik 02.04.2011
  • Yaş/Cinsiyet 34 / E
  • Meslek Web Developer
  • Konum Antalya
  • Ad Soyad B** K**
  • Mesajlar 930
  • Beğeniler 60 / 102
  • Ticaret 3, (%100)
post dan gönderdiğiniz verileri aldıkdan sonra mysql sorgusunu çalıştırın. üstüne yazmış olabilirsiniz.
 

 

cmltskrn cmltskrn WM Aracı Kullanıcı
  • Üyelik 13.08.2011
  • Yaş/Cinsiyet 28 / E
  • Meslek Öğrenci
  • Konum İstanbul Anadolu
  • Ad Soyad C** T**
  • Mesajlar 179
  • Beğeniler 32 / 46
  • Ticaret 0, (%0)
if(isset($_POST['submit'])) {
$veri = $_POST['veri'];
$sql = mysql_query("insert into database values ('$veri')"); }

böyle zaten
 

 

oguzhan42 oguzhan42 Sms Onayı Gerekli Banlı Kullanıcı
  • Üyelik 30.08.2011
  • Yaş/Cinsiyet - / E
  • Meslek Mühendis
  • Konum
  • Ad Soyad ** **
  • Mesajlar 151
  • Beğeniler 3 / 17
  • Ticaret 0, (%0)
header fonksiyonu ile anasayfaya yönlendir veya hangi sayfadan yapıyorsan veri gönderme işini o sayfaya bu sayede sayfa yenilenmiş inputlardaki veriler silinmiş olur
 

 

wmaraci
wmaraci

kaptanweb kaptanweb Üyeliği Durdurulmuş Banlı Kullanıcı
  • Üyelik 23.08.2011
  • Yaş/Cinsiyet - / E
  • Meslek öğrenci
  • Konum
  • Ad Soyad ** **
  • Mesajlar 187
  • Beğeniler 12 / 29
  • Ticaret 0, (%0)
Valla kardeşim güvenlik istiyorsan biraz kafayı çalıştırcan :)

Bencede post ettikten sonra post edildi tarzında bir sayfaya gönder. O zaman sorun çözülür.

Diğer önlemler.

Tabloda bir kaç sorgu yaparsın daha önceden kaç post yapılmış. Hatta post sınırı felan koyarsın o tür güvenlik önlemleri daha sağlam olur.
 

 

cmltskrn cmltskrn WM Aracı Kullanıcı
  • Üyelik 13.08.2011
  • Yaş/Cinsiyet 28 / E
  • Meslek Öğrenci
  • Konum İstanbul Anadolu
  • Ad Soyad C** T**
  • Mesajlar 179
  • Beğeniler 32 / 46
  • Ticaret 0, (%0)
Dedikleriniz sorunumun cevabı değil arkadaşlar. Zaten header yada başka sayfada post edip yönlendirmeyi biliyorum. Yabancı kaynaklara baktım session ile yapabilirsin gibilerinden bişeyler yazmışlar fakat denedim yapamadım. Bildiklerimin haricinde başka bir yöntem var mı diye merak ettim. Cevap yazanlara yinede teşekkür ederim :)
 

 

wmaraci
wmaraci
Konuyu toplam 1 kişi okuyor. (0 kullanıcı ve 1 misafir)
Site Ayarları
  • Tema Seçeneği
  • Site Sesleri
  • Bildirimler
  • Özel Mesaj Al